Lighthouse Challenge

We have been working together in small groups to complete this circuit building challenge.  We are using our knowledge of circuit building to create a working lighthouse.


Part 1

To start with we had to decide what would need to make our lighthouse work.  We used the circuit equipment to create a light with a switch.  Some of us even thought about trying to make the lamp rotate. 
Our knowledge of circuits and problem solving skills were strong and we were able to complete this part of the task quite quickly.

Electricity

Circuit Building


On Tuesday afternoon we got the circuit building equipment out and had a go at building some working circuits.  We managed to make the light bulbs shine, motors spin and buzzers buzz!  We even managed to add some switches into our circuits to control the travel of electricity to each component. 

We had great fun exploring the possibilities!

ELECTRICITY
Circuits

On Monday we looked at the components required to make up an electrical circuit. 
We learnt about batteries, bulbs, motors, buzzers, switches and cables.
                 
We looked at how these all connected together and how the power made each component act (light up, make a noise, spin)
We also looked at how to draw circuits using the correct symbols to represent each item.

On Tuesday, during our hall time, we made a human circuit to show what happens in a real electrical circuit.  We completed a circuit with a light bulb,
